Toxinscan is a broad term used to describe systems and methods for detecting toxic compounds in biological, environmental, and industrial contexts. It encompasses platforms that combine chemical analysis, biosensors, and data analytics to identify and quantify toxins and their risk levels in samples such as food products, drinking water, environmental media, clinical specimens, and air.
